General Information
The PTVS3-xxxC-SH range of high current bidirectional TVS
diodes is designed for use in high power DC bus clamping appli-
cations. These devices offer bidirectional port protection and are
available with standoff voltage ratings of 58 V and 76 V.
The devices are RoHS* compliant. They also meet IEC 61000-4-5
8/20 μs current surge requirements.
